Effective Font Pairing for Campaign Consistency
A single typeface rarely carries an entire campaign. To maximize the effectiveness of Swical, it must be paired strategically with complementary fonts. As a script amp category standout, Swical acts as the expressive anchor of your design system. For body copy, captions, and disclaimers, pair it with a neutral sans serif font like Montserrat or Inter. The geometric simplicity of a sans serif provides a stable foundation that allows Swical’s curves to pop without competing for attention. This contrast creates a dynamic visual rhythm that keeps layouts engaging and professional.
Alternatively, for editorial design or long-form blog content, pairing Swical with a classic serif font can evoke a magazine-style aesthetic. This combination works exceptionally well for lifestyle brands, fashion lookbooks, and travel content. The serif handles the heavy lifting of extended reading, while Swical serves as a drop cap, pull quote, or section divider. This approach maintains visual interest throughout longer pieces of content, reducing bounce rates by breaking up text blocks with stylish typographic accents. Remember that effective font pairing is about hierarchy; let Swical lead the emotional narrative while supporting typefaces handle the functional information.

Navigating Licensing and Commercial Application
Before integrating any premium font into a marketing strategy, understanding licensing is non-negotiable. Swical is a commercial font designed for professional use, but specific applications may require different license tiers. Marketing teams must verify whether their intended use falls under desktop, webfont, or app licensing categories. Using a font in a paid digital ad campaign, a client deliverable, or a for-sale template often requires a commercial license distinct from personal use. Proper licensing protects both the agency and the client from legal complications and supports the type designers who create these essential tools.
